For your safety and correct operation of the appliance, read this manual carefully before installation and use. Always keep these instructions with the appliance even if you move or sell it. Users must fully know the operation and safety features of the appliance.

The wire connection has to be done by a specialized technician.

  • The manufacturer will not be held liable for any damages resulting from incorrect or improper installation.
  • The minimum safety distance between the cooker top and the extractor hood is 650 mm (some models can be installed at a lower height, please refer to the paragraphs on working dimensions and installation).
  • If the instructions for installation of the gas hob specify a greater distance, this must be respected.
  • Check that the mains voltage corresponds to that indicated on the rating plate fixed to the inside of the hood.
  • Means for disconnection must be incorporated in the fixed wiring in accordance with the wiring rules.
  • For Class I appliances, check that the domestic power supply

guarantees adequate earthing. - Connect the extractor to the exhaust flue through a pipe of minimum diameter 120 mm. The route of the flue must be as short as possible. - Regulations concerning the discharge of air have to be fulfilled. - Do not connect the extractor hood to exhaust ducts carrying combustion fumes (boilers, fireplaces, etc.). - If the extractor is used in conjunction with non-electrical appliances (e.g. gas burning appliances), a sufficient degree of aeration must be guaranteed in the room in order to prevent the backflow of exhaust gas. When the cooker hood is used in conjunction with appliances supplied with energy other than electric, the negative pressure in the room must not exceed 0.04 mbar to prevent fumes being drawn back into the room by the cooker hood. - The air must not be discharged into a flue that is used for exhausting fumes from appliances burning gas or other fuels. - If the supply cord is damaged, it must be replaced by the manufacturer or its service agent. - Connect the plug to a socket complying with current regulations, located in an

accessible place.

- With regards to the technical and safety measures to be adopted for fume discharging, it is important to closely follow the regulations provided by the local authorities.

2. USE

  • The extractor hood has been designed exclusively for domestic use to eliminate kitchen smells.
  • Never use the hood for purposes other than those for which it has been designed.
  • Never leave high naked flames under the hood when it is in operation.
  • Adjust the flame intensity to direct it onto the bottom of the pan only, making sure that it does not engulf the sides.
  • Deep fat fryers must be continuously monitored during use: overheated oil can burst into flames.

3. CARE AND CLEANING

- The activated charcoal filter is not washable and cannot be regenerated. It must be replaced approximately every 4 months of operation, or more frequently for particularly heavy usage (W).

- The grease filters must be cleaned every 2 months of operation, or more frequently for particularly heavy usage. They can be washed in a dishwasher (Z).

- Clean the hood using a damp cloth and a neutral liquid detergent.

4. CONTROLS

T1 T2 T3 L

ButtonFunctions Led
T1 SpeedTurns the Motor on at Speed one.On
Turns the Motor off. -
T2 SpeedTurns the Motor on at Speed two.On
T3 SpeedWhen pressed briefly, turns the Motor on at Speed three.Fixed
Pressed for 2 Seconds. Activates Speed four with a timer set to 6 minutes, after which it returns to the speed that was set previously. Suitable to deal with maximum levels of cooking fumes.Flashing
L LightTurns the Lighting System on and off.-

Warning: Button T1 turns the motor off, after first passing to speed one.
